Overview and Introduction of Automotive Instrument Cluster Market

The automotive instrument cluster is a vital component within modern vehicles, serving as the primary interface between the driver and the vehicle’s critical information systems. It displays essential data such as speed, fuel levels, engine temperature, and warning indicators, enabling drivers to monitor vehicle performance and ensure safety during operation. As vehicles evolve with advanced technology, the instrument cluster has transitioned from traditional analog displays to sophisticated digital and hybrid systems, offering enhanced clarity, customization, and connectivity. This evolution reflects the increasing demand for improved user experience and vehicle safety standards across the automotive industry.

Automotive Instrument Cluster Market Composition

The automotive instrument cluster market comprises a diverse range of display technologies, including analog, digital, and hybrid systems. Analog clusters, traditionally used in older vehicle models, are gradually being replaced by digital displays that offer greater flexibility and customization options. Digital clusters utilize LCD, OLED, or TFT screens to present information more clearly and can be easily updated with software enhancements. Hybrid clusters combine both analog and digital elements, providing a transitional solution that caters to different vehicle segments and consumer preferences. The market also includes various components such as sensors, controllers, and display units that work together to deliver accurate and real-time information to drivers.
